09:48 — Quota service at Ferndell rejected writes for all tenants on the Brightmoor shard after a per-tenant limit defaulted to zero during config migration. Mitigated by restoring prior limits at 10:03. The faulty migration shipped without a reviewer-visible diff of defaults. The responsible build's token follows below.

trace token, yajef-bajeg: htk3_b5d

Subject: charset sniffing, fixed-ish

Hey all — quick note before the sync: the Textlark uploader now falls back to a confidence-scored detector instead of assuming UTF-8, so those mangled legacy exports from the Brenmoor archive should import cleanly. Still flaky on tiny files under 40 bytes; ticket open. The fixed build's token follows below.

session token of kahag-bawip = htk6_729d08

// ROTATION_OVERLAP_HOURS: window where old and new secrets are both
// valid during a Keywisp rotation. Keep >= 2; shorter overlaps strand
// long-lived workers holding the old credential. Changing this requires
// re-running the staged rotation drill, since consumers cache secrets
// aggressively. Last validated rotation is recorded under the token below.

build token for tawif-bahip: htk31_68bba16e1afabfef4ecc69408c06f16